Output 28953e62e8a04986f5db240112590c282a969e9e81acd144fb8e1adee6d42cc3:0

value
45951
script pubkey
OP_0 OP_PUSHBYTES_20 44da3be99e07d9c1b0e3d84a4131f2cbe33ec133
address
bc1qgndrh6v7qlvurv8rmp9yzv0je03nasfnjy77pq
transaction
28953e62e8a04986f5db240112590c282a969e9e81acd144fb8e1adee6d42cc3
confirmations
279226
spent
true